Culdaff River

Foyle Catchment | Culdaff River

Season: 1st April – 20th October

This is a medium sized (5-20 metres in width) spate river flowing directly into the Atlantic Ocean near Malin Head, Ireland's most northerly point. There is good sea trout fishing from mid-June and salmon arrive by August.

Species Salmon, Sea Trout, Brown Trout
Methods Fly, Spinning, Worm
Best Salmon Flies Small shrimp patterns such as Gary Dog, Currys Red, Allys Shrimp,
Best Sea Trout Flies Teal, Blue and Silver, Teal and Green Bibio, Black Pennell
